# Runbook: Digest Scheduler (Lanternmail)

If digests stop going out, check the Brimford queue first — nine times out of ten it's a stuck lease. Restart the scheduler pod only after draining in-flight batches, or folks get duplicate emails and we hear about it. Before touching anything, compare the live config against these expected values.

config for kadug-yahop:
quenwyn:
  pin: 2459
  metrics_host: metrics.quenwyn.lumicsys.internal
  tenant: julax
  seal: seal_0d5ead96

Step 4: Warm pools for Lattermill handlers. Cold starts on the Fenwick runtime were hitting 6s after the migration. We enabled pre-provisioned concurrency on the three busiest handlers. Support should expect latency complaints to drop this week. If a customer reports slow first requests, check the warm pool status first. The warm pool service uses the following configuration:

deployment values, tawif-kageg:
zorael:
  log_level: debug
  metrics_host: metrics.zorael.qorvelsys.internal
  pin: 3988
  pool_size: 32

**Ticket: Password reset revamp — token expiry mismatch**

During the Lockstep reset-flow revamp, we found that the new confirmation screen honors a 15-minute token TTL while the mailer template still promises 60 minutes. Users clicking after 15 minutes get a generic failure with no retry path. Proposed fix: align TTL to 30 minutes, add an explicit "link expired" page with a resend button, and update copy. QA should verify on staging before Thursday's sync. The reproducing staging deployment is identified below.

session token of kagup-hahaf = htk3_2b8